Цвет в стандарте Unicode?

В Unicode 6.0 добавлено несколько символов с описаниями, которые предполагают, что эти символы должны отображаться в определенном цвете:

  • КРАСНОЕ ЯБЛОКО U+1F34E
  • ЗЕЛЕНОЕ ЯБЛОКО U+1F34F

  • СИНОЕ СЕРДЦЕ U +1F499

  • ЗЕЛЕНОЕ СЕРДЦЕ U+1F49A
  • ЖЕЛТОЕ СЕРДЦЕ U+1F49B
  • ПУРПУРНОЕ СЕРДЦЕ U+1F49C

  • ЗЕЛЕНАЯ КНИГА U+1F4D7

  • СИНЯЯ КНИГА U+1F4D8
  • ОРАНЖЕВАЯ КНИГА U+1F4D9

  • БОЛЬШОЙ КРАСНЫЙ КРУГ U+1F534

  • БОЛЬШОЙ СИНИЙ КРУГ U+1F535

  • БОЛЬШОЙ ОРАНЖЕВЫЙ АЛМАЗ U+1F536

  • БОЛЬШОЙ СИНИЙ АЛМАЗ U+1F537
  • МАЛЕНЬКИЙ ОРАНЖЕВЫЙ АЛМАЗ U+1F538
  • МАЛЕНЬКИЙ СИНИЙ АЛМАЗ U+1F539

  • КРАСНЫЙ ТРЕУГОЛЬНИК, НАПРАВЛЕННЫЙ ВВЕРХ U+1F53A

  • КРАСНЫЙ ТРЕУГОЛЬНИК, НАПРАВЛЕННЫЙ ВНИЗ U+1F53B
  • МАЛЕНЬКИЙ КРАСНЫЙ ТРЕУГОЛЬНИК, НАПРАВЛЕННЫЙ ВВЕРХ U+1F53C
  • МАЛЕНЬКИЙ КРАСНЫЙ ТРЕУГОЛЬНИК, НАПРАВЛЕННЫЙ ВНИЗ U+1F53D

Я думал, что символы шрифта всегдав градациях серого.

Предусмотрели ли авторы Unicode, что они могут отображаться разными цветами?
В официальных PDF-файлах unicode.org ( http://www.unicode.org/charts/PDF/U1F300.pdf) они изображаются только как имеющие различные типы штриховки.

Существует ли какой-либо текущий механизм, позволяющий отображать определенные символы в определенном цвете, основываясь только на его кодовой точке, а не на каком-либо другом форматированном текстовом формате? (например.свойство цвета в файлах шрифтов TrueType или OpenType)

32
задан Dee Newcum 8 March 2012 в 22:32
поделиться